Accidents occur every day at the workplace. Statistics show that over 68,000 accidents involving powered industrial trucks occur every year, including 107 fatalities. Most of these accidents are attributed to lack of proper training.
The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) requires that "only trained and authorized operators shall be permitted to operate powered industrial trucks." Employers must certify that each driver has been trained in the safe operation of the specific type of equipment that he/she operates.
